Two batteries with e.m.f $12\ V$ and $13\ V$ are connected in parallel across a load resistor of $10\,\Omega$ . The internal resistances of the two batteries are $1\,\Omega$ and $2\,\Omega$ respectively. The voltage across the load lies between
  • A$11.5$ $ V$ and $11.6$ $ V$
  • B$11.4$ $ V$ and $11.5$ $ V$
  • C$11.7$ $V$ and $11.8$ $ V$
  • D$\;$ $11.6$ $ V$ and $11.7$ $ V$
